Title: Optional under-the-hood or trunk light question
Post by: Hipo giddyup on August 29, 2013, 12:51:41 PM
  I have purchased an NOS under the trunk/hood light that I would like to add to my 1964 1/2 coupe. Does anyone have pics or illustrations of where they would mount under the hood and trunk? Also how they would tie into the wiring? Ford part number is C2RZ-15A700-A. Thanks!
Title: Re: Optional under-the-hood or trunk light question
Post by: CharlesTurner on August 29, 2013, 01:21:56 PM
These were not a factory option, just a dealer accessory.  Normally have to drill a hole to mount them.  You would need to run a wire into the car to power it or possibly tie into a wire in the engine bay.  Personally, I wouldn't install one on a 65-66, but that's just my opinion!

  Curious, would there have been a factory installed accessory light? I have seen another Rotunda light for similar use but it's more square?
Title: Re: Optional under-the-hood or trunk light question
Post by: CharlesTurner on August 29, 2013, 04:12:06 PM
Hood and trunk lights first became a factory option in '67.  The round rotunda light is just a general purpose light, installed on any car.  Most of the 'RZ' parts are for general use.
